About the Film:
Director Ellen Spiro, USA, 2010, 60 mins
Join more than 100 communities across the U.S. for this one-off screening of this PBS special. Award-winning host David Brancaccio tackles one of the toughest challenges facing Americans today: How does our country create jobs that pay well and build prosperity? Brancaccio travels across America uncovering innovative community and small business projects pioneered by inspirational personalities. The screening will be followed by a taped panel discussion with the show’s host, as well as radio producer Majora Carter, founder of the Health Commons Institute, Richard Rockefeller and environmental author Bill McKibben.
